Course “Process and Product Quality: preventing nonconformities”

Ensure high quality standards to sustain business competitiveness

The challenge of achieving high process quality standards

Knowing how to ensure high quality standards at both process and product levels is a major challenge in sustaining corporate competitiveness. Such standards make it possible not only to generate quality output, but also to prevent the occurrence of nonconformities.

This course was created with the intent of fostering people's awareness of the costs and impacts of non-quality, focusing on the growth and development of employees who can identify effective and actionable solutions to quality issues.

The ultimate goal of the course remains the growth of customer satisfaction as a judge of perceived final quality.

Skills for managing quality and standardization issues

Main objectives of the course are:

  • Define the conditions of production systems such as to prevent the occurrence of nonconformities
  • Define an effective procedure for the identification and analysis of nonconformities
  • Maintain the conditions defined to ensure compliance over time
  • Increase skills related to quality problem solving

 

Course modules: from definition to root cause reduction

  • The definition of quality
  • Quality problems in production
  • Ensuring quality standards
    • Definition and measurement of FTTs (First Time Through).
    • Deployment of defects, rework, and scrap to analyze the origins of nonconformities (QA Matrix)
    • Definition of operating conditions that ensure desired quality and process capability (QM Matrix)
    • Definition of prevention and maintenance cycles for Q factors (for capital intensive areas)
    • Definition of SOPs (Standard Operation Procedures for labor intensive areas).
  • Establish, train, and manage improvement teams
  • The search for the root cause
  • The value and non-value assets in the factory.
  • Definition of waste and how to recognize it

 

Learning-by-doing session: practical activities and exercises will be conducted in order to better understand how to apply the content covered.

Target audience, duration and mode

The course is aimed at Industrial Managers, Operations Managers, Plant Managers, Operational Excellence Managers, Lean Managers, Managers and Functional Managers of all business areas.

The duration of the course is 8 hours in-person at the Lean Factory School®.
